Today's University Park forecast
It really hasn't felt like January these past few days, so prepare for a
rude awakening. January and winter, it seems, will be making a timely
appearance starting Friday night. This change in weather will begin as
rain, but will probably change over to snow sometime during the evening
hours. No accumulations are expected, but it will make travel
significantly less pleasant. The weather disturbance that is the source
of the messy mix will be moving out of the area by the weekend. Mostly
sunny skies will prevail again on Sunday and into next week.
-- Prepared by the Campus Weather Service
